Crystal structure of HIV-1 subtype F DIS extended duplex RNA bound to lividomycin
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ESRF BEAMLINE ID14-4 |
| Synchrotron site | ESRF |
| Beamline | ID14-4 |
| Temperature [K] | 90 |
| Detector technology | CCD |
| Collection date | 2006-12-03 |
| Detector | ADSC QUANTUM 315 |
| Wavelength(s) | 0.9783 |
| Spacegroup name | C 1 2 1 |
| Unit cell lengths | 100.086, 29.294, 59.607 |
| Unit cell angles | 90.00, 120.84, 90.00 |
Refinement procedure
| Resolution | 19.950 - 1.800 |
| R-factor | 0.232 |
| Rwork | 0.232 |
| R-free | 0.24500 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 3c3z |
| RMSD bond length | 0.013 |
| RMSD bond angle | 1.200 |
| Data reduction software | DENZO |
| Data scaling software | SCALEPACK |
| Phasing software | MOLREP |
| Refinement software | CNS (1.1) |
